The Evolution of Google Smartphones: Innovation, Market Position, and Technological Contributions

Google Inc., renowned for its dominance in internet search and digital services, has also made significant strides in the smartphone industry. The company’s foray into smartphones, primarily through its Pixel line, reflects its commitment to integrating cutting-edge technology with software and user experience. This essay explores the history, key innovations, notable models, market impact, and technological contributions of Google smartphones.

Origins and Early Development

Google’s entry into the smartphone market was driven by its desire to offer a seamless integration of its software ecosystem with hardware. The company initially collaborated with various manufacturers to develop devices that showcased its Android operating system. However, Google’s more direct involvement began with the introduction of its own branded smartphones.

Founding and Initial Collaborations

  • HTC Dream (2008): While not a Google-branded device, the HTC Dream was the first smartphone to run the Android operating system, which Google developed. Known as the T-Mobile G1 in the United States, this device marked the beginning of Google’s impact on the smartphone industry, offering a glimpse of its vision for a versatile mobile operating system.

Key Innovations and Notable Models

Google’s own smartphone lineup, the Pixel series, has been instrumental in showcasing the company’s technological advancements and integration of software and hardware. The Pixel smartphones have introduced several innovations that have influenced the broader smartphone industry.

Notable Models

  • Google Nexus Series (2010-2015): The Nexus line was Google’s earlier attempt to influence the smartphone market directly. Collaborating with manufacturers like HTC, Samsung, LG, and Huawei, the Nexus devices provided a pure Android experience with timely updates and strong performance. Notable models included:
    • Nexus One (2010): Developed in partnership with HTC, the Nexus One featured a 3.7-inch AMOLED display, a 1 GHz Snapdragon processor, and a 5 MP rear camera. It was notable for its stock Android experience and timely updates.
    • Nexus 5 (2013): Manufactured by LG, the Nexus 5 featured a 4.95-inch Full HD display, a 2.3 GHz Snapdragon 800 processor, and an 8 MP rear camera. It was well-regarded for its high performance and affordability.
  • Google Pixel Series (2016-present): The Pixel series represents Google’s direct approach to smartphone manufacturing, showcasing its emphasis on integrating hardware with its software ecosystem, particularly the Android operating system and Google services.
    • Google Pixel (2016): The original Pixel featured a 5-inch Full HD AMOLED display, a 1.6 GHz Snapdragon 821 processor, and a 12.3 MP rear camera. The Pixel was praised for its outstanding camera performance, driven by Google’s computational photography advancements.
    • Google Pixel 2 XL (2017): The Pixel 2 XL featured a 6-inch QHD+ OLED display, a 2.35 GHz Snapdragon 835 processor, and a 12.2 MP rear camera. It introduced the “Portrait Mode” for enhanced photography and showcased Google’s commitment to integrating AI and machine learning.
    • Google Pixel 4 (2019): The Pixel 4 introduced a 5.7-inch Full HD+ OLED display, a 2.84 GHz Snapdragon 855 processor, and a dual-camera system with a 12.2 MP main sensor and a 16 MP telephoto lens. It featured innovative technologies like Soli, a radar-based gesture control system.
    • Google Pixel 6 (2021): The Pixel 6 marked a significant redesign with its new Google Tensor SoC, a 6.4-inch AMOLED display, and a dual-camera setup with a 50 MP main sensor and a 12 MP ultra-wide lens. It showcased Google’s commitment to in-house silicon and advanced AI capabilities.

Market Impact and Challenges

Google’s smartphones have made a significant impact on the market by pushing the boundaries of software and hardware integration. However, the company has faced several challenges in establishing itself as a major player in the highly competitive smartphone industry.

Market Challenges

  • Intense Competition: The smartphone market is highly competitive, with established brands like Apple, Samsung, and Huawei offering a wide range of devices. Google faces competition from both high-end and budget smartphone manufacturers.
  • Market Penetration: Despite its technological advancements, Google has struggled with market penetration compared to leading brands. The Pixel phones, while praised for their innovation, have faced challenges in gaining widespread adoption.
  • Supply Chain and Production: Google’s foray into hardware production has faced challenges related to supply chain management and production. Ensuring a consistent supply of high-quality devices has been a key challenge for the company.

Technological Contributions and Legacy

Google’s contributions to the smartphone market are characterized by its focus on integrating software and hardware to deliver a seamless user experience. The company’s innovations have had a lasting impact on the smartphone industry and the broader technology sector.

Contributions to Mobile Technology

  • Computational Photography: Google has been a leader in computational photography, leveraging AI and machine learning to enhance camera performance. The Pixel smartphones, particularly through features like Night Sight and Super Res Zoom, have set new standards for mobile photography.
  • Android Integration: Google’s smartphones showcase the latest advancements in Android, providing a pure and optimized experience. The integration of Google’s software ecosystem, including Google Assistant and Google Photos, enhances the overall user experience.
  • AI and Machine Learning: Google’s emphasis on AI and machine learning has influenced smartphone technology, particularly through features like real-time translation, enhanced voice recognition, and personalized recommendations.
